數(shù)據(jù)湖開源工具:優(yōu)缺點全面解析
數(shù)據(jù)湖開源工具:優(yōu)缺點全面解析
一、數(shù)據(jù)湖開源工具概述
數(shù)據(jù)湖是大數(shù)據(jù)領域中的一種新型數(shù)據(jù)存儲架構,它將結構化和非結構化的數(shù)據(jù)存儲在一個統(tǒng)一的存儲系統(tǒng)中,為數(shù)據(jù)分析和處理提供了極大的便利。隨著開源社區(qū)的不斷發(fā)展,越來越多的開源工具被應用于數(shù)據(jù)湖的建設和管理中。本文將全面解析數(shù)據(jù)湖開源工具的優(yōu)缺點。
二、數(shù)據(jù)湖開源工具的優(yōu)點
1. 成本效益高:開源工具通常免費,降低了企業(yè)的采購成本。
2. 生態(tài)豐富:開源社區(qū)活躍,提供了豐富的插件和擴展功能,滿足不同場景的需求。
3. 靈活性強:開源工具可以自由修改和擴展,滿足企業(yè)個性化需求。
4. 社區(qū)支持:開源社區(qū)提供了豐富的技術支持和文檔,方便用戶學習和使用。
三、數(shù)據(jù)湖開源工具的缺點
1. 維護成本高:開源工具需要用戶自行維護,包括升級、修復漏洞等。
2. 安全性風險:開源工具可能存在安全漏洞,需要用戶自行評估和修復。
3. 技術門檻高:開源工具的學習和使用需要一定的技術背景,對非專業(yè)人士來說可能存在一定難度。
4. 生態(tài)碎片化:開源社區(qū)眾多,不同工具之間可能存在兼容性問題。
四、數(shù)據(jù)湖開源工具的選擇與使用
1. 明確需求:根據(jù)企業(yè)實際需求,選擇適合的數(shù)據(jù)湖開源工具。
2. 考慮生態(tài):選擇生態(tài)豐富的開源工具,以便后續(xù)擴展和集成。
3. 技術支持:關注工具的技術支持和社區(qū)活躍度,確保問題能夠及時解決。
4. 安全性評估:對開源工具進行安全性評估,確保數(shù)據(jù)安全。
總之,數(shù)據(jù)湖開源工具在降低成本、提高靈活性的同時,也存在一定的風險和挑戰(zhàn)。企業(yè)在選擇和使用數(shù)據(jù)湖開源工具時,應充分考慮其優(yōu)缺點,確保數(shù)據(jù)安全和業(yè)務穩(wěn)定。